Matching Flowers to Personality Types
People have distinct personalities, and flowers can reflect that. Someone who loves the outdoors might appreciate a wildflower arrangement, full of natural textures and a slightly untamed look. These feel like a breath of fresh air, perfect for the nature lover. For the sophisticated friend, perhaps something more structured like orchids or calla lilies would be a better fit. They have a clean, elegant line that just says ‘classy’.
Here’s a quick guide to get you started:
- The Bohemian Spirit: Think wildflowers, daisies, and lots of greenery. Anything that looks like it was gathered from a meadow.
- The Classic Romantic: Roses, peonies, and gardenias are your go-to. Soft colors and gentle fragrances work well here.
- The Modern Minimalist: Clean lines are key. Orchids, tulips, or a single, striking bloom in a simple vase.
- The Bold & Vibrant: Go for strong colors and unusual shapes. Think birds of paradise or bright gerbera daisies.
Choosing flowers that align with someone’s personality makes the gift feel incredibly personal. It shows you’ve paid attention to who they are, not just that it’s their birthday.

The Power of Color in Birthday Arrangements
Color is a huge part of how flowers make us feel. Yellows and oranges tend to bring cheer and energy, perfect for someone who’s always optimistic. Blues and purples can feel calming and creative, good for the thoughtful or artistic type. Pinks and reds are often associated with love and affection, making them great for partners or close family. Don’t be afraid to mix and match, but keep the recipient’s preferences in mind. Sometimes, a monochromatic scheme in their favorite shade can be just as impactful, showing a really focused kind of thoughtfulness.

Embracing Wildflower Wonders
Wildflower arrangements bring a touch of rustic charm, like a little piece of the meadow brought indoors. They’re perfect for the nature lover, the free spirit, or anyone who appreciates a more relaxed, organic aesthetic. Think daisies, poppies, and mixed blooms that feel effortlessly beautiful. These aren’t your stiff, formal arrangements; they’re a breath of fresh air. They often last longer too, because they’re naturally hardier.
- Best for: Nature lovers, bohemian souls, outdoor celebrations.
- Container ideas: Mason jars for a vintage feel, woven baskets for country charm, or rustic wooden boxes.
- Design tip: Mix different heights and textures. Tall flowers add drama, while smaller blooms and grasses fill things out.
Wildflower bouquets feel like countryside treasures rather than formal arrangements, creating that effortlessly beautiful aesthetic people love.

Succulent and Floral Fusion Designs
Why choose between flowers and plants when you can have both? Succulents add a modern, long-lasting element to floral arrangements. They bring a different texture and shape, and the best part is, they can often be replanted after the flowers fade. This makes for a gift that keeps on giving. It’s a great option for someone who enjoys gardening or wants a lasting reminder of the celebration. These designs are unique and show a bit more thought than a standard bouquet.

Considering Eco-Friendly and Sustainable Options
More and more people are thinking about their environmental impact, and that includes gifts. Choosing sustainable options for your floral gift shows you care about more than just the immediate beauty. This could mean opting for locally sourced flowers, which cuts down on transportation emissions. You might also look for florists who use eco-friendly packaging, like biodegradable wraps instead of plastic. Even the vase choice can be sustainable – think about reusable options or materials that are better for the planet. It’s a thoughtful way to show you’re mindful of their values, too.
